Output 89423fa3a4cf166a6d75c36080941d8d7629c7103d3f438e7a51bb51e7b079bd:1988

value
1208400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69e5a183733dfef50fdc102c29caa2256c156d64 OP_EQUAL
address
A26ChZs2X8t7Qq8QkZTN5udLX326VqkE9z
transaction
89423fa3a4cf166a6d75c36080941d8d7629c7103d3f438e7a51bb51e7b079bd